#d34f44 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d34f44 is composed of 82.7% red, 31%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 67.8%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 4.6 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 54.7%. #d34f44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9e88 with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#d34f44 color description : Moderate red.
The hexadecimal color #d34f44 has RGB values of R:211, G:79,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.68,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13848388.
